The APPLy command has 5 different types of outputs (Sine, Square, 
Ramp, Pulse, Noise, ). The command is the quickest, easiest way to 
output waveforms remotely. Frequency, amplitude and offset can be 
specified for each function.  
As only basic parameters can be set with the Apply command, other 
parameters use the instrument default values.  
The Apply command will set the trigger source to immediate and 
disable burst, modulation and sweep modes. Turns on the output 
commandOUTPut[1|2|3|3RF|pulse]  ON. The termination setting 
will not be changed.   
 
As the frequency, amplitude and offset parameters are in nested 
square brackets, amplitude can only be specified if the frequency has 
been specified and offset can only be specified if amplitude has been 
set.  For the example: 
SOURce[1|2|3|3RF]:APPLy:SINusoid [<frequency> [,<amplitude> 
[,<offset>] ]] 
For the output frequency, MINimum, MAXimum 
and DEFault can be used. The default frequency 
for all functions is set to 1 kHz. The maximum and 
minimum frequency depends on the function 
used.  If a frequency output that is out of range is 
specified, the max/min frequency will be used 
instead. A “Data out range error will be 
generated” from the remote terminal.
